When we talk about achieving net zero, it often seems dependent on so much new technology becoming commercially available – whether it be carbon capture and storage, green hydrogen or nuclear fusion.

Yet many of the solutions we need to hit our 2050 deadline are already here.

In this video, I share my answers to four of the most common questions I hear from businesses:

  • From an energy perspective, what existing technologies do you think can get us to net zero?
  • How can we overcome the issue of intermittency to ensure 24/7 supply?
  • Do we see a need to change consumer behaviours to support our net zero goals?
  • What about the issue of network insufficiency between Scotland and England?
